## Changed defaults

Heads up: the Ledgerline tax-rate lookup cache now defaults to a 15-minute TTL instead of 24 hours. Turns out rates in the Veldt County sandbox were going stale mid-demo, which was embarrassing. Eviction is now LRU rather than FIFO, and the cache warms on boot. If you're reviewing, check that nothing hardcodes the old TTL. The new defaults land as follows.

deployment values, bajop-taweg:
holwyn:
  log_level: debug
  metrics_host: metrics.holwyn.zemvarsys.internal
  pool_size: 32

### Runbook — Pinecone Tiles Cache Layer

Before promoting a new tile-rendering release, verify the cache layer will not serve stale tiles across the zoom-level boundary introduced in 3.1. Warm the cache in the Dunmore region first, watch hit ratio for fifteen minutes, then proceed to the remaining regions in order. Any eviction storm during warm-up means you should halt and roll back. Confirm the cache nodes are running with the configuration below.

service settings:
ralael:
  pin: 7453
  tenant: zorath
  seal: seal_087806e4
  metrics_host: metrics.ralael.paliqworks.example
  standby_team: fraath
  escalation: praok-istiel
  nonce: 10e083

### Audit item 14: Connection pooling

Quick one for support: confirm the Pebblecart database pool caps at 50 connections per node and that idle connections get recycled after ten minutes. If you see pool-exhaustion errors in the Brightmoor cluster, don't restart anything yourself — grab logs first. Any questions on pool tuning or who approved the current limits go to the owner below.

approver of hahaf-hahaf = Druion Druius Kasax Eliox

Handover: Ledgerline spreadsheet export memory usage. The streaming writer now caps buffers at 64 MB per worksheet; the old in-memory path remains behind a flag for one release. Security-relevant note: temp files are created with restricted permissions and wiped on completion. Please verify the wipe routine during review. Ongoing ownership of this area transfers to the person named below.

named custodian: Zorael Sordor